DESCRIPTION

1.1

PURPOSE

This machine is used to cut grass, light weeds, and other
similar vegetation at or around ground level. The cutting
plane must be approximately parallel to the ground surface.
You cannot use the machine to cut or chop hedges, shrubs,
bushes, flowers and compost.

INSTALLATION

4.1

UNPACK THE MACHINE

Make sure that you correctly assemble the machine before
use.
If the parts are damaged, do not use the machine.
If you do not have all the parts, do not operate the
machine.
If the parts are damaged or missing, speak to the service
center.
1. Open the package.
2. Read the documentation in the box.
3. Remove all the unassembled parts from the box.
4. Remove the machine from the box.
5. Discard the box and package in compliance with local
regulations.
4.2

ATTACH THE EDGE GUIDE

Figure 2.
The edge guide can limit the cutting range of the machine
and decrease the risk of the damage caused by the rotating
cutting line.
1. Push the edge guide onto the trimmer head until it
engages in the slots.
2. The edge guide can be flipped up for storage.
